I've been invited to attend an event next monday evening. It's a fund-raiser for the charity work done by MacDonalds, and there is a 1960s theme. I'm not one to dress up (I'm not going as Austin Powers), but wondering if there are any suggestions for a fairly smart yet subtle 1960s look? I was thinking about a Beatles type look but lack the suit and narrow ties

Do you want to do early Beatles or late Beatles?

If you want to do early sixties on the cheap, then get a narrow dark tie and narrow black trousers. And a close fitting black cardigan. A white shirt with small points would be good too, but if you have the narrow tie against the white shirt people will see the tie first.
